    StarStruck V audition begins

    Inilunsad ng GMA 7 sa musical-variety show na SOP ang audition para sa mga kabataan na nangangarap na maging susunod na iidolohin via reality artista search show na StarStruck V.

    Kasabay nito, muling pumailanlang ang mga salitang "Dream, Believe, Survive" nang lumabas na sa isang singing production number ang SOP hosts na sina Ogie Alcasid, Janno Gibbs, Jaya, at Regine Velasquez. Puro mga kantang pang-baguhan at mga nangangarap maging sikat na artista ang mga kinanta nila, katulad ng "The Dream (Hold On To Your Dream)" ni Irene Cara, "I Believe I Can Fly" ni R. Kelly, Cake's version of "I Will Survive," at ang "Lucky Star" ni Madonna.

    Habang kumakanta ang mga host ay nagpa-pan naman ang TV cameras sa mga nag-o-audition for StarStruck V na umaga pa lang ay nakapila na sa labas ng GMA Studio 7 at Studio 5 sa GMA Network Drive. Mayroon ding live remote feeds ng auditions sa mga lugar na tulad ng SM Cebu, SM Davao, SM Iloilo, at Stadia sa Dagupan.

    Mga aspirants mula edad 16 hanggang 23, lalaki, babae, bakla, at tomboy ay nakapila para sa tsansang mapili bilang isa sa mga mapapalad na official StarStruck finalists (Final 14).

    Tatakbo ang audition buong September at mag-e-air officially ang kinagigiliwang talent show sa November.

    Para sa mga interesado pang sumali, ang requirement ay photocopy at certified true copy ng birth certificate, pictures (one close up and one whole body), at parental consent at parent's valid I.D. para sa mga below 18 ang edad.

    Ang schedule ng auditions ay sa: Sept. 1 to Oct. 2, mula Lunes hanggang Biyernes lamang sa GMA Network Center; Sept. 5 to 6 sa CSI Dagupan, SM Pampanga, at SM Cebu; Sept. 12 to 13 sa SM Davao, SM Iloilo at muli sa SM Cebu; Sept. 19 to 20 sa SM Cagayan de Oro, SM Molino, at SM Bacolod; at Sept. 25 to 27 sa SM Naga.
